What are the 3 basic cellular structures that every cell needs? What's their individual function and why are each of the 3 basic cellular structures needed?
The three basic cellular structures that every cell needs are the cell membrane, the cytoplasm, and the genetic material. The cell membrane functions to regulate what enters and exits the cell, the cytoplasm provides a medium for cell organelles to function in, and the genetic material contains the instructions for cell function and replication.
Cell Membrane: The cell membrane is a thin, flexible barrier that encloses the cell and separates its internal environment from the external environment. It is made up of a phospholipid bilayer and is selectively permeable, meaning it regulates what substances enter and exit the cell.
Cytoplasm: The cytoplasm is a gel-like substance that fills the inside of the cell and contains various cell organelles, such as mitochondria, ribosomes, and the endoplasmic reticulum. The cytoplasm is important because it provides a medium for the organelles to function in and facilitates the movement of materials within the cell.
Genetic Material: The genetic material of the cell is the DNA that contains the instructions for cell function and replication. In prokaryotic cells, the genetic material is found in the cytoplasm, while in eukaryotic cells, it is found in the nucleus.
In summary, every cell needs a cell membrane to regulate what enters and exits the cell, cytoplasm to provide a medium for cell organelles to function in, and genetic material to contain the instructions for cell function and replication.

what certain molecules are used for nadh in cellular respiration
NADH is produced during cellular respiration through the oxidation of glucose in glycolysis and the citric acid cycle.
Glucose is broken down into pyruvate in glycolysis, and NAD+ is reduced to NADH. Pyruvate is then converted to acetyl-CoA in the transition reaction, and NAD+ is again reduced to NADH. It produces one NADH molecule per pyruvate molecule.
In the citric acid cycle, acetyl-CoA is oxidized to carbon dioxide, and NAD+ is reduced to NADH. These molecules are used to produce ATP, the energy currency of the cell, through the electron transport chain.

Long hair in guinea pigs is a recessive trait. A female guinea pig with long hair mates and
have all heterozygous offspring, what are the genotypes of the male?
Answer:
The male's genotype is homzygous short (LL)
Explanation:
This question involves a single gene coding for hair length in guinea pigs. The allele for short hair (L) is dominant over the allele for long hair (l). This means that a heterozygote will have short hair (Ll) while a guinea pig with long hair will have genotype ll.
According to this question, a female guinea pig with long hair (ll) mates and have all heterozygous offspring (Ll). This means that the male guinea pig provided only the allele for short hair (L) that made the offsprings all short. In other words, the male's genotype is LL i.e. homzygous short.
